Bertha Louise Drescher, 91, died in Topeka on October 28, 2008. She was born in Ottawa, Kansas on October 9, 1917 to Will and Dora Cummins and soon moved with her family to Topeka. She graduated from Topeka High School in 1935 and has been a long standing member of Lowman United Methodist Church.
Throughout her adult lifetime, she provided a loving home for her family and warm hospitality to all relatives and guests. She will be deeply missed by her husband of 70 years, Theodore "Ted" William Drescher, of Topeka, her daughter, Bonnie (Larry) Campbell, of Lake Havasu City, Arizona; her son Don (Ellie), of Olathe, Kansas; her grandson, Theodore "Tad" William Drescher II (Jen), of Tempe, Arizona; her granddaughter, Amanda, also of Olathe; her sister in law, Marian Myers and the families of four Topeka nephews. She was preceded in death by her parents, her brother, Clarence Cummins and sisters, Jennie Fay McDonald and Helen Walstrom and her niece LeeAnn Myers.
